Fauna Encounters: Birds, Reptiles, and More

Kadavu Island is renowned for its diverse and vibrant fauna. Bird watchers will be particularly thrilled, as the island is home to several endemic bird species, such as the Kadavu parrot and the Kadavu honeyeater. Reptiles, including various lizards and geckos, also inhabit the island. Hiking Kadavu Island offers a chance to see these creatures in their natural environment, providing both excitement and educational value.

What is the best time of year to experience the indigenous flora and fauna on Kadavu Island?

Hiking Kadavu Island is ideal year-round, but the dry season from May to October is often recommended. During this time, the trails are more accessible, and the chances of spotting rare wildlife are higher.
